Key Stage 2
Meaning
A chemical reaction is when one substance changes into another.
About Chemical Reactions
- Most chemical reactions are irreversible.
- Chemical reactions usually cause a change in temperature.

Key Stage 3
Meaning
A Chemical Reaction is when the atoms in molecules break their bonds and form new bonds, usually with other atoms.
